Arakaki, Chairman <br /> and Members of the County Council <br /> Page 2 <br /> <br /> "Nothing can be built within the RM-5 zoned area until the flood improvements <br /> are built, inspected, dedicated to the County and a LOMAR is issued by FEMA as <br /> set forth in the CLOMR(Case No. 95-09616R)." <br /> <br /> A number of governmental reviews and permit approvals, and County Council <br /> approvals of land transfers and grants of easements involving County land, are required <br /> before the flood control system can be constructed. <br /> <br /> Approval of this amendment request would not be contrary to the General Plan <br /> nor would it be contrary to the original reasons for granting the change of zone. The <br /> applicant states that it has "persisted in its development efforts for over seventeen (17) <br /> years and remains dedicated to complete the development as envisioned in its original <br /> rezoning request in 1984." <br /> <br /> The applicant is actively pursuing the required permits for the flood control <br /> system and is concurrently working on developing Unit 2 of the Single Family <br /> Residential (RS) zoned lands. Infrastructural improvements funded by the applicant will <br /> result in drainage, roadway, and water system improvements within and beyond the <br /> boundaries of the project site. The applicant's ability to secure final plan approval of the <br /> Multiple Family Residential (RM) zoned lands is subject to the approval of the flood <br /> control system. Over the many years the applicant has been before the Commission, the <br /> applicant has shown perseverance in managing the many requirements which they have <br /> had to deal with. The applicant has either complied with, or initiated the process of <br /> compliance with all other conditions of approval within the subject ordinance. <br /> <br /> For your favorable consideration, an amendment to Ordinance No. 97-99, which amended <br /> <br /> Ordinance Nos. 84-23, 84-42, 88-4, 90-62, 91-96, 93-26 and 94-34, of the County Zoning <br /> Code is transmitted. <br />
